Decoding Vietnam's Trade Dynamics: Exports and Imports

Vietnam's dynamic economy is heavily reliant on international commerce. The nation has emerged as a significant player in the global market, demonstrating robust growth in both exports and imports. Vietnam's advantageous geographic location, coupled with its talented workforce and competitive production costs, has enabled this success. The country's export portfolio is varied, encompassing products such as electronics, textiles, footwear, and agricultural goods. On the import side, Vietnam relies on raw materials, machinery, and technology to sustain its industrial growth. Understanding these trade dynamics is crucial for both domestic and international stakeholders seeking to engage with the Vietnamese market.

Exploring Vietnam's Top Export and Import Commodities

Vietnam has emerged as a prominent player in the global trade landscape. The country's export sector is particularly dynamic, driven by its diverse range of products. Among the most popular commodities are electronics, garments, and agricultural goods. Vietnam's strategic location and skilled workforce have made it a significant hub for manufacturing and refining these goods.

Imports play a crucial role in supporting Vietnam's economic growth. The country relies on imports of machinery to fuel its industrial development, as well as components for various sectors. Foodstuffs and petroleum products are also among the top import categories.

Vietnam's trade landscape is constantly evolving in response to global market trends and national demand. The government continues to enact policies aimed at promoting trade, attracting foreign investment, and enhancing Vietnam's competitiveness in the international market.
